WebSpy to expand distribution to the Middle East

WebSpy has signed up IT security solutions and services distributor ADAOX Middle East to promote and distribute its range of internet, email and network monitoring software regionally.
“The Middle East is one of the fastest growing regions in the world and a very important one for WebSpy,” said Lagis Zavros, COO of WebSpy.
“We have been working closely with ADAOX in Greece for the last couple of years. ADAOX is not only a committed partner but they have also been very successful in increasing the brand awareness of our products in the region.”
“By expanding our distribution partnership to the Middle East, WebSpy is looking forward to increasing the visibility and demand for our Internet and network reporting solutions in this region as well,” added Zavros.
As part of the agreement, Adaox will distribute and promote WebSpy’s two main analysis and reporting product ranges - Analyzer and Vantage, and WebSpy’s real time monitoring solution - WebSpy Live across the Middle East region.
“ADAOX focuses on value-added distribution of IT security and backup products. We found WebSpy’s solutions adding value to our existing portfolio of offerings for channel partners,” explained Neo Neophytou, managing directory of ADAOX Middle East.
“WebSpy specialises in developing internet, email and network activity analysis and reporting software, designed to provide a transparent view of how organisational resources are utilised. The company’s solutions enable organisations to make informed decisions to mitigate risk and maximise productivity by monitoring and reporting on recreational or illegal use of internet resources.”
